//! Error and result types for htsget-storage.
//!

use htsget_config::types::HtsGetError;
use std::io;
use std::net::AddrParseError;
use thiserror::Error;

/// The result type for storage.
pub type Result<T> = core::result::Result<T, StorageError>;

/// Storage error type.
#[derive(Error, Debug)]
pub enum StorageError {
  #[error("wrong key derived from ID: {0}")]
  InvalidKey(String),

  #[error("key not found in storage: {0}")]
  KeyNotFound(String),

  #[error("{0}: {1}")]
  IoError(String, io::Error),

  #[error("server error: {0}")]
  ServerError(String),

  #[error("invalid input: {0}")]
  InvalidInput(String),

  #[error("invalid uri: {0}")]
  InvalidUri(String),

  #[error("invalid address: {0}")]
  InvalidAddress(AddrParseError),

  #[error("unsupported format: {0}")]
  UnsupportedFormat(String),

  #[error("internal error: {0}")]
  InternalError(String),

  #[error("response error: {0}")]
  ResponseError(String),

  #[cfg(feature = "aws")]
  #[error("aws error: {0}, with key: {1}")]
  AwsS3Error(String, String),

  #[error("parsing url: {0}")]
  UrlParseError(String),
}

impl From<StorageError> for HtsGetError {
  fn from(err: StorageError) -> Self {
    match err {
      err @ StorageError::InvalidInput(_) => Self::InvalidInput(err.to_string()),
      err @ (StorageError::KeyNotFound(_)
      | StorageError::InvalidKey(_)
      | StorageError::ResponseError(_)) => Self::NotFound(err.to_string()),
      err @ StorageError::IoError(_, _) => Self::IoError(err.to_string()),
      err @ StorageError::UnsupportedFormat(_) => Self::UnsupportedFormat(err.to_string()),
      err @ (StorageError::ServerError(_)
      | StorageError::InvalidUri(_)
      | StorageError::InvalidAddress(_)
      | StorageError::InternalError(_)) => Self::InternalError(err.to_string()),
      #[cfg(feature = "aws")]
      err @ StorageError::AwsS3Error(_, _) => Self::IoError(err.to_string()),
      err @ StorageError::UrlParseError(_) => Self::ParseError(err.to_string()),
    }
  }
}

impl From<HtsGetError> for StorageError {
  fn from(err: HtsGetError) -> Self {
    match err {
      HtsGetError::NotFound(err) => Self::KeyNotFound(err),
      HtsGetError::UnsupportedFormat(err) => Self::UnsupportedFormat(err),
      HtsGetError::InvalidInput(err) | HtsGetError::InvalidRange(err) => Self::InvalidInput(err),
      HtsGetError::IoError(err) => Self::IoError(err.to_string(), io::Error::other(err)),
      HtsGetError::ParseError(err) | HtsGetError::InternalError(err) => Self::InternalError(err),
    }
  }
}

impl From<StorageError> for io::Error {
  fn from(err: StorageError) -> Self {
    match err {
      StorageError::IoError(_, ref io_error) => Self::new(io_error.kind(), err),
      err => Self::other(err),
    }
  }
}

impl From<io::Error> for StorageError {
  fn from(error: io::Error) -> Self {
    Self::IoError("io error".to_string(), error)
  }
}
